TERMS OF REFERENCE (TOR) 

 

Post:  Administrative Officer

No of Vacancies: 01                    

Post Type: Full time  

Department: Corporate and Legal Affairs 

Reporting to: Legal Counsel

 

Key Tasks, Responsibilities, and Deliverables:

  • Providing a full range of clerical and administrative support to the legal team.
  • Obtain any relevant information/document required to prepare agreements and claims by coordinating with other departments.
  • Managing and maintaining proper filing of agreements, court cases, and all other correspondences and documents of the legal unit.
  • Assist in preparing documents such as documents required for litigation.
  • Preparation of legal notices to clients.
  • Preparing court case files, updating schedules for the meetings with clients and other stakeholders.
  • Maintaining minutes of meetings that will be held with stakeholders and clients in a timely manner.
  • Preparation of daily, weekly, monthly reports.
  • Maintain entry and dispatch records of legal unit documents
  • Any other duties that may be assigned from time to time.

Requirements and Qualifications:

  • Minimum MQA level 5/6 qualification in relevant field (Law, Management, Banking, Business Administration) with Minimum 1-year experience in relevant field.

Competencies required:

  • Knowledge of administrative and clerical work.
  • Should be familiar with the Microsoft office package.
  • Strong interpersonal skills.
  • Good interpersonal skills and proven ability to work in a highly team-oriented environment.
  • Ability to work independently with minimum supervision.
  • Time management skills and ability to prioritize the tasks.
  • In-depth knowledge of the local business environment.
  • Experience in the banking or financial services industry.

Remuneration Package: 

  • Gross pay between MVR 14,000 – MVR 15,000 depending on the Qualification and Experience.

Working Hours: 

  • The selected applicant will be required to work from 0800 to 1600 on weekdays.
